How to Choose a Custom Jewelry Studio in Tucson

When you’re looking for a experience, start by deciding what “custom” means for your project. Some shops can redesign a piece you already own, while others create from scratch using your inspiration, photos, or a specific gemstone. Next, evaluate craftsmanship and process, not just marketing images. Ask whether the studio uses CAD design, wax models, or bench-level prototyping before final production. Confirm who does the stone-setting and finishing work, since these steps heavily influence durability and sparkle. If possible, request examples of similar custom pieces, including close-up photos of prongs, pavé work, and engraving outcomes.

What to Prepare Before You Request a Quote

A practical custom project begins with good inputs. Gather inspiration from multiple sources and note the details you want to keep, such as halo style, band width, hidden halos, or specific prong shapes. Then prepare a clear set of constraints to speed up quoting. Decide your preferred metal—14k or 18k gold, platinum, or a blend—and consider maintenance needs like polishing frequency. If you’re including engraving, pick the exact text and font style, and confirm placement options such as inside the band or along a side panel. For stones, determine whether you want a center stone with a specific cut focus (round, oval, cushion) or an emphasis on color and clarity for accents.

Understanding Pricing, Materials, and Quality Checks

Custom jewelry pricing typically depends on multiple factors: design complexity, metal weight, stone selection, and the hours required for setting and finishing. Request a line-item style explanation so you can understand what’s driving cost rather than receiving a single number with limited detail. Ask how variations in diamond size or band thickness affect the estimate. A reputable studio will help you adjust priorities to meet your budget while protecting the look and integrity of the final piece.

Quality checks should be part of the conversation before you approve production. Inquire about stone sourcing, grading documents when applicable, and how the studio verifies fit and alignment after resizing or setting. Ask about protection for pavé stones, prong durability, and whether the piece will be inspected for symmetry under magnification. For engagement rings and wedding bands, confirm the plan for long-term comfort, such as proper interior rounding and secure shank structure for daily wear.
